A6.11 g sample of a solid containing ni is dissolved in 20.0 ml water. a 5.00 ml aliquot of this solution is diluted to 100.0 ml and analyzed in the lab. the analyzed solution was determined to contain 5.14 ppm ni . determine the molar concentration of ni in the 20.0 ml solution. concentration: 8.76 ×10 −3 m determine the mass, in grams, of ni in the original sample. mass: 0.0175 g determine the weight percent of ni in the sample. weight percent: 0.336 %
